4). Christmas Television Specials – Do They Really Know the True Meaning of Christmas? By : Rev. Michael Bresciani
Some sects of the church do not observe Christmas at all. Probably the most well know modern church that refuses to celebrate this holiday is the Jehovah Witnesses. It may surprise many people to learn that most of the Puritans of the Massachusetts Bay Colony also banned this holiday. If approached without bias, an honest study of the origins of this holiday might not cancel all your Christmases but you would be certain of one thing, it is a man made mandate and nothing less.

10). I’ll Fly Away Not the Song - The Truth is Still Stranger than Fiction By : Rev. Michael Bresciani
Three views about when the removal of believers takes place are held by most Christians throughout the world. Those who think we are taken at the beginning of the great tribulation are pre-tribulationists. Those who think the snatching away takes place in the middle of the great tribulation are the mid-trib folks. Finally there are the post tribulationists, which is self explanatory.

19). Christmas Carols – Tradition Or Religion? By : Sean Carter
It's time to sing, “I will honor Christmas in my heart , and try to keep it all the year..” Carols remind us – here is Christmas again! We can ask in tunes “Isn't there anybody who knows what Christmas is all about?"
It is interesting to note that carols had nothing to do with the birth of Christ in the past. They were actually secular dances which used to take place at any point of the year.
